Question 447145: (This is all one problem)--Match each equation with the type of conic section that it is:
3x^2+4y-6x+16y+7=0
(x-1)^2/9-(y-2)^2/16=1
4x^2+4y^2-10=0
The choices are circle, ellipse, or hyperbola

Answer by Alan3354(69443)   (Show Source): You can put this solution on YOUR website!
3x^2+4y-6x+16y+7=0 --> a parabola
(x-1)^2/9-(y-2)^2/16=1 --> hyperbola
4x^2+4y^2-10=0 --> circle
